Introduction:

To summarizes the key narrative points and spiritual themes within Chapter 22a of the provided text, focusing on the story of the Bodhisattva Sarvasattvapriyadarsana (One-who-Views-All-Beings-with-Love) and his eventual transformation into Medicine King Bodhisattva. The text is primarily concerned with detailing the depth of devotion and self-sacrifice demonstrated by Sarvasattvapriyadarsana in his quest for enlightenment.

Key Themes and Ideas:

  • The Question of Motivation: The chapter begins with the Bodhisattva Understanding-the-Essence-of-the-Star’s-Radiance questioning why Medicine King Bodhisattva continues to endure suffering in the world. This sets the stage for the story that reveals the origins and motivation behind his actions, emphasizing the inherent compassion of a Bodhisattva. “Why, O Lord, does the enlightened being Medicine King continue his journey in this world of suffering, fully knowing the countless challenges he must face?”
  • The Importance of a Teacher: The narrative introduces the Tathagata Radiance of Moonlit Purity and Solar Brilliance as the guiding figure for Sarvasattvapriyadarsana. The Tathagata’s teachings and the ideal spiritual realm he presides over serve as the inspiration for the Bodhisattva’s path. The description of this realm – “free from the presence of women and devoid of hell, beasts, ghosts, and demons. It was a perfect place, smooth and level as the palm of one’s hand, with floors of heavenly lapis lazuli, adorned with trees made of jewels and fragrant sandalwood” highlights the aspirational goal for Buddhist practice.
  • The Path of Meditation and Insight: Sarvasattvapriyadarsana is described as wandering for twelve thousand years, engaging deeply in meditation. This prolonged practice leads him to “achieve the state of seeing all forms”. This achievement highlights the role of focused meditation in gaining spiritual insight and understanding.
  • Beyond Miraculous Displays: The Nature of True Homage: The text contrasts conventional displays of reverence with a deeper, more profound kind of devotion. Sarvasattvapriyadarsana observes miraculous flowers and fragrant rains but concludes that these are not sufficient to truly honor the Tathagata. “This display of magical power does not honor the Lord and Tathagata as much as the sacrifice of my own body would.” This idea suggests that self-sacrifice and dedication go beyond mere outward acts.
  • Preparation for Sacrifice: The Bodhisattva engages in a twelve-year ritual of consuming fragrant substances and oils. This preparation ritual symbolizes the deliberate and carefully considered nature of the sacrifice to come, emphasizing the profound meaning of the act. “For twelve years, Understanding-the-Essence–of–the-Star’s-Radiance, he ate these fragrances and drank this oil, preparing himself for a profound act of devotion.”

Key Facts:

  • Central Figure: Sarvasattvapriyadarsana (One-who-Views-All-Beings-with-Love) is the protagonist, whose story elucidates the devotion that leads to becoming Medicine King Bodhisattva.
  • Spiritual Guide: The Tathagata Radiance of Moonlit Purity and Solar Brilliance is presented as the enlightened teacher who guided Sarvasattvapriyadarsana.
  • Length of Meditation: Sarvasattvapriyadarsana engaged in meditation for twelve thousand years.
  • Length of Preparation: The Bodhisattva prepared for his act of devotion by consuming special substances for twelve years.
  • Audience: The story is told to an assembly of gods, dragons, spirits, celestial musicians, demons, mythical birds, heavenly beings, serpents, humans, non-human beings, and other enlightened beings. This emphasizes the universal nature and appeal of the teachings.

Conclusion:

Chapter 22a establishes the foundation for understanding the devotion of the Medicine King Bodhisattva. It emphasizes the importance of spiritual guidance, the value of prolonged meditation, the necessity of surpassing superficial forms of reverence, and the power of profound self-sacrifice in the pursuit of enlightenment. The story sets a high standard for Buddhist practice, focusing on the Bodhisattva’s willingness to endure hardship and suffering for the benefit of others. This chapter serves as a powerful prelude to the more profound act of devotion that the Bodhisattva will later undertake, as it sets forth the motivations and internal struggles that guide him along his chosen path.
